EX-99.2 3 0003.txt PRESS RELEASE DATED SEPTEMBER 8, 2000 Exhibit 99.2 For Immediate Release Sylvan Contacts: Sean Creamer Vice President Corporate Finance 410-843-8991 Chris Symanoskie Investor Relations Manager 410-843-6394 SYLVAN LEARNING SYSTEMS ANNOUNCES SALE OF ASPECT BALTIMORE, MD, September 8, 2000-- Sylvan Learning Systems (NASDAQ: SLVN), a leading provider of educational services, today announced that it has signed a definitive agreement to sell Aspect, Sylvan's English language instruction subsidiary. Aspect is being purchased for $22 million in cash by a management group backed by Warburg Pincus. Warburg Pincus is a major global private equity investment firm that has invested more than $10 billion in over 300 diverse companies since 1971. The firm manages approximately $10 billion in assets invested in 24 countries with a further $4 billion available for investment. Based in New York, the firm also has offices in London, Munich, Hong Kong, Tokyo, Singapore, and Sao Paulo. The transaction is expected to close within the next 30 days, subject to certain regulatory approvals. About Sylvan Learning Systems: Sylvan Learning Systems, Inc.
